SYNOPSIS. The occurrence of conjugation in the flagellate, Polytomella agilis Aragão, as first reported in 1910, is confirmed. The gametes made contact with each other in a variety of positions. Our observations differ in minor ways from those reported for P. agilis and are in considerable disagreement with others published on sexual reproduction in Polytomella caeca .
